在CentOS系统中,使用aliases可以方便地创建命令别名,提高工作效率。但是,如果不正确地使用aliases,可能会导致安全问题。以下是一些建议,以确保在CentOS中安全地使用aliases:
-
使用root权限编辑/etc/bashrc文件或用户主目录下的.bashrc文件。这样可以确保只有具有适当权限的用户才能修改aliases。
-
在添加aliases时,避免使用容易混淆的字符,如分号(;)、管道符(|)和重定向符(>)。这些字符可能会被误解释为命令的一部分,从而导致安全问题。
-
不要在aliases中使用敏感信息,如密码、密钥或其他凭据。将这些信息存储在配置文件中可能会导致泄露。
-
使用具有描述性的别名名称,以便其他用户能够理解它们的用途。这有助于避免误操作和潜在的安全风险。
-
定期审查/etc/bashrc文件和用户主目录下的.bashrc文件,以确保没有不必要或可疑的aliases。如果发现任何可疑的aliases,请立即删除或修改它们。
-
在使用新的aliases之前,先在测试环境中验证它们的功能。这有助于确保新aliases不会导致意外的安全问题。
-
如果可能的话,限制对/etc/bashrc文件和用户主目录下的.bashrc文件的访问。这可以通过设置文件权限和使用访问控制列表(ACL)来实现。
-
考虑使用更安全的shell,如zsh或fish,它们提供了更多的安全特性和更好的配置选项。
遵循这些建议,可以确保在CentOS系统中安全地使用aliases,降低潜在的安全风险。
以上就是关于“centos如何安全使用aliases”的相关介绍,筋斗云是国内较早的云主机应用的服务商,拥有10余年行业经验,提供丰富的云服务器、租用服务器等相关产品服务。云服务器资源弹性伸缩,主机vCPU、内存性能强悍、超高I/O速度、故障秒级恢复;电子化备案,提交快速,专业团队7×24小时服务支持!
简单好用、高性价比云服务器租用链接:https://www.jindouyun.cn/product/cvm